The ingredients needed for your Candy Corn Rice Krispie Treats are the same basic ingredients needed for standard Krispie Treats. You will just need food coloring. I did use a white food coloring that I picked up at the craft store.

INGREDIENTS
6 1/2 cup Rice Krispies Cereal
3 tbsp Butter
10.5 oz Marshmallows
Red Food Coloring
Yellow Food Coloring
Wilton White White Icing Color (optional)

Candy Corn Rice Krispies Recipe 2

DIRECTIONS
Lightly spray a pie pan with non stick spray.
In a medium saucepan, melt the butter over low heat.
Add the marshmallows and stir until completely melted.
Transfer about half the marshmallow mixture to a large mixing bowl.
Add about 10 drops of yellow food coloring and mix well.
Add 3 cups cereal and mix well.
Butter your hands or use wax paper to press the mixture firmly into a ring around the outer edge of the pan.
Transfer most (about 4/5) of the remaining marshmallow mixture to a large mixing bowl.
Add about 10 drops of yellow and 6 drops or red food coloring and mix well.
Add 2 1/2 cups cereal and mix well.
Butter your hands or use wax paper to press the mixture firmly against the yellow ring around the outer edge of the pan liaving a empty circle in the middle.
Optionally, add about 6 drops of white icing color to the marshamallow mixture remaining in the saucepan and mix well.
Add 1 cup cereal and mix well.
Butter your hands or use wax paper to press the mixture firmly against the orange ring into the empty spot in the middle.
Allow to cool completely.
Lift out whole and cut, or cut in pan into triangular pieces.
